LMV431ACM5X/NOPB Description
The LMV431ACM5X/NOPB is a high-performance, adjustable shunt reference voltage regulator from Texas Instruments, designed for precision power management applications. This device offers a wide output voltage range from 1.24V to 30V, making it highly versatile for various electronic systems. With a maximum output current of 15mA and a cathode current of 80µA, the LMV431ACM5X/NOPB ensures stable and reliable performance. Its ±1% tolerance guarantees accurate voltage regulation, while its operating temperature range of 0°C to 70°C ensures robustness in diverse environments.
LMV431ACM5X/NOPB Features
- Adjustable Output Voltage: The LMV431ACM5X/NOPB provides an adjustable output voltage range from 1.24V to 30V, offering flexibility to meet the specific requirements of various applications.
- High Output Current: Capable of delivering up to 15mA, this device can support higher current loads, making it suitable for applications requiring significant power.
- Low Cathode Current: With a cathode current of only 80µA, the LMV431ACM5X/NOPB minimizes power consumption, enhancing overall system efficiency.
- High Precision: The ±1% tolerance ensures precise voltage regulation, critical for applications demanding high accuracy.
- Surface Mount Packaging: The SOT23-5 package type facilitates easy integration into compact designs, ideal for space-constrained applications.
- Compliance and Reliability: The LMV431ACM5X/NOPB is REACH unaffected and ROHS3 compliant, ensuring environmental sustainability and regulatory adherence. Its moisture sensitivity level (MSL) of 1 (unlimited) guarantees reliability in various storage and operating conditions.
- Wide Operating Temperature Range: Suitable for operation between 0°C and 70°C, this device can withstand a broad range of ambient temperatures, enhancing its applicability in different environments.
